    Job Description

    In this role, you’ll be trained to safely feed and operate equipment that processes lightbulbs into recyclable material. You’ll open and empty containers of lightbulbs into three feed points, track and document daily throughput, and perform routine maintenance inspections on the machine. Depending upon daily workflow, you may be assigned to other areas/tasks within the warehouse.
